Output e168733027439e882f56a5636892c91dd5f5fe07c5710d1aa1d1ab7ad92bc0cc:3

value
349902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05bcb9642ee2b144fcfa5a573e82250240d0858b OP_EQUAL
address
32DMPHiyesazEvf6auQggNNaG5HCiwyLHz
transaction
e168733027439e882f56a5636892c91dd5f5fe07c5710d1aa1d1ab7ad92bc0cc